Перейти к основному содержимому
Версия: v2

MeInfo

Сведения о боте, в том числе список рабочих пространств, в которых состоит бот, а также информация о профиле бота

profile objectrequired

Информация о профиле участника

accountIdstringrequired

Идентификатор аккаунта

Example: AIQffAsGi8
emailstring

Почтовый адрес

Example: i.ivanov@example.ru
createdAtstring<date-time>required

Дата и время создания аккаунта

Example: 2023-02-26T18:58:36.154+03:00
updatedAtstring<date-time>required

Дата и время последнего изменения аккаунта

Example: 2024-02-26T18:58:36.154+03:00
fullNamestring

Отображаемое имя

Example: Иванов Иван Иванович
accountTypeAccountType (string)required

Тип аккаунта

Possible values: [REGULAR, BOT, GUEST]

Example: REGULAR
accountDetails object

Дополнительные данные о пользователе

positionstring

Должность

Example: Аналитик
departmentstring

Департамент

Example: B2B
phoneNumberstring

Номер телефона

Example: 88001234567
locationAccountLocation (string)

Место нахождения

Possible values: [NOT_SET, OFFICE, HOME, VACATION]

Example: OFFICE
biostring

Краткая информация

Example: Не беспокоить после 20:00
statusstring

Статус

Example: В командировке
workspacesstring[]required

Массив из workspaceId, в которых состоит бот

Example: [ADK5NyCqIK, BDK5NyCqIK]
updateApiVersionintegerrequired

Версия API, через которую бот получает обновления по методу getUpdates или по вебхукам. Может быть 1 или 2

Example: 1
updateSettingsUpdateSetting (string)[]required

Настройки активны только при получении обновлений по API v2. Массив из UpdateSetting, которые получает бот. По умолчанию бот получает типы MESSAGE и WORKSPACE_INVITE

Possible values: [MESSAGE, MESSAGE_ACTION, NOTIFICATION, WORKSPACE_INVITE]

autoAcceptWorkspaceInvitesbooleanrequired

Настройка активна только при получении обновлений по API v2. Устанавливает, будет ли бот автоматически принимать приглашения в рабочие пространства. По умолчанию false

Default value: false
Example: false
memberships object[]

Массив membershipId бота в каждом воркспейсе. Позволяет боту узнать свой membershipId без отправки сообщений

  • Array [
  • workspaceIdstringrequired

    Идентификатор рабочего пространства

    Example: ADK5NyCqIK
    membershipIdstringrequired

    Идентификатор участника (membershipId) бота в данном рабочем пространстве

    Example: YKcsFqDNXk
  • ]
  • scope objectrequired

    Область видимости бота - определяет, в каких пространствах бот может работать

    typeBotScopeType (string)required

    Тип области видимости бота

    Possible values: [pub, org, ws]

    Example: org
    organizationIdstring

    Идентификатор организации (требуется для type=ORG)

    Example: AIQffAsGi8
    workspaceIdstring

    Идентификатор рабочего пространства (требуется для type=WS)

    Example: BIQffAsGi9
    MeInfo
    {
    "profile": {
    "accountId": "AIQffAsGi8",
    "email": "i.ivanov@example.ru",
    "createdAt": "2023-02-26T18:58:36.154+03:00",
    "updatedAt": "2024-02-26T18:58:36.154+03:00",
    "fullName": "Иванов Иван Иванович",
    "accountType": "REGULAR",
    "accountDetails": {
    "position": "Аналитик",
    "department": "B2B",
    "phoneNumber": "88001234567",
    "location": "OFFICE",
    "bio": "Не беспокоить после 20:00",
    "status": "В командировке"
    }
    },
    "workspaces": "[ADK5NyCqIK, BDK5NyCqIK]",
    "updateApiVersion": "1",
    "updateSettings": [
    "MESSAGE"
    ],
    "autoAcceptWorkspaceInvites": "false",
    "memberships": [
    {
    "workspaceId": "ADK5NyCqIK",
    "membershipId": "YKcsFqDNXk"
    }
    ],
    "scope": {
    "type": "org",
    "organizationId": "AIQffAsGi8",
    "workspaceId": "BIQffAsGi9"
    }
    }